Hi all, I am writing some maths exercises that include simplifying fractions. 
For that
reason I would like to cross out some numbers. Unfortunately overstrike doesn't 
do the
trick, eg with a 4 the overstrike is practically invisible.

Is there any way to get a diagonal stroke like the latex module "cancel" can do?

Thanks for any suggestions,
Martin

\starttext
\startformula
\frac{\overstrike{2}}{\overstrike{4}} = \frac{1}{2}
\stopformula
\stoptext
